>>Actually I am searching through google to see the each column name description for sys.user$ but not able to find anything useful
These base tables are not documented (public) ... It seems that PTIME column stores the time stamp information when the password's user has changed.
SQL> create user myuser identified by myuser;
User created.
SQL> select
  2    name,
  3    to_char(ctime,'dd/mm/yyyy hh24:mi:ss') ctime,
  4    to_char(ptime,'dd/mm/yyyy hh24:mi:ss') ptime
  5  from
  6    user$
  7  where name='MYUSER';
NAME            CTIME               PTIME
MYUSER          30/04/2008 10:52:25 30/04/2008 10:52:25
-- waiting some time ...
SQL> alter user myuser identified by legatti;
User altered.
SQL> select
  2    name,
  3    to_char(ctime,'dd/mm/yyyy hh24:mi:ss') ctime,
  4    to_char(ptime,'dd/mm/yyyy hh24:mi:ss') ptime
  5  from
  6    user$
  7  where name='MYUSER';
NAME            CTIME               PTIME
MYUSER          30/04/2008 10:52:25 30/04/2008 10:53:08Cheers
Legatti

  • Error messages when sending date-time stamp to Oracle Database

      I have a complex application that communicates with an Oracle database.  One of the table values that gets written to the table is a date-time stamp.  Until recently, the user only required a date, and this was never an error. (The format String used was %d-%b-%Y)  Now they need a time-stamp as well, so I attempted to edit the format string input of the format date/time string function to include the time. I have tried numerous format strings, each of which returns an error on execution.  Depending on which format I use, I get one of 3 different error messages.  The really odd thing is that both the date and time always get stored in Oracle without any problem (regardless of what date-time I use, as long as I include the date and any part of a time stamp - I get the entire timestamp even if I only include %I for the hour).  The only issue is that LabVIEW generates an ODBC error if I try to include the time to the date-time stamp.  In other words, teh date/time stamp writes to the Oracle database, but an ODBC error occurs every time.  I've included a word doc with screen captures of the format strings used, the resultant date/time stamps written to Oracle and the error messages generated within LabVIEW. Any advice would be most appreciated.
    Attachments:
    Summary of ODBC Error messages related to date-time stamp.doc ‏65 KB

    Oracle has a standard date format: 12-Mar-2009 that it accepts as a string, but if you want more than that, you need to use the todate() function. I used this string going into the standard LabVIEW ''Format date/time sting vi' 
    to_date('%d-%b-%Y %H:%M:%S', 'DD-MON-YYYY HH24:MIS') to create the value needed for Oracle.
    Then I use standard format string to create SQL: insert into mytable (mydate) values(%s) and select * from my table where mydate = %s using the string above for %s.
    I think you can also define a global format for all time strings but I haven't bothered figuring that out.

  • How do you vary the Date/Time stamp format in File Adapters

    In the receiver channel of the File Adapter where you specify the 'File Name Scheme', you do have the option of specifying a 'File Construction Mode' of 'Add Time Stamp'.  How can you specify a different Date/Time stamp format ( eg MM/DD/YY vs YYYYMMDD vs MMDDYY, etc. ) without changing the Date/Time stamp for the entire SAP system?  Also, can you control where the Date/Time stamp appears in the filename?

    Hi,
    There are many threads discussing the same issue. Go thro the following:
    Dynamic file name (Date) in Receiver File Adapter
    Receiver File Adapter - TimeStamp
    Bhavesh's reply in above thread:
    You can use Adapter Specific Identifiers and then change the file name in the mapping. Append the tiem stamp in the format that you want and so on.
    Just use this code in an UDF,
    DynamicConfiguration conf = (DynamicConfiguration) container.getTransformationParameters().get(StreamTransformationConstants.DYNAMIC_CONFIGURATION);
    DynamicConfigurationKey key = DynamicConfigurationKey.create("http://sap.com/xi/XI/System/File","FileName");
    String SourceFileName = conf.get(key);
    java.text.SimpleDateFormat dateformat = new java.text.SimpleDateFormat( "yyyyMMdd" );
    dateformat.format( new java.util.Date() );
    String newfilename=SourceFileName+dateformat;
    // change to new file name
    conf.put(key, newfilename);
    return "";
